Cromford Train Station is equipped with the essentials to ensure your travel experience is as pleasant as possible. While it lacks a ticket office, the station provides ticket machines where you can easily collect tickets purchased online. These machines are also designed to be accessible, catering to passengers with disabilities. Information is available at the help point, although there is no permanent staff assistance on site. A notable advantage of Cromford Station is its smartcard validators, useful for seamless travel.
Despite the absence of certain conveniences such as refreshment facilities, ATMs, or public Wi-Fi, the station is practical for those who prioritize functionality over luxury. For those concerned with security, CCTV is present within the station, providing added peace of mind.
Accessibility at Cromford is categorized as partial, with step-free access available on parts of the platform. While the station doesn't offer ramps for train access or tactile paving, it does ensure important features such as an induction loop for those with hearing aids. For onward travel, Cromford connects with local bus services—detailed here—and during disruptions, a rail replacement service is conveniently located on the nearby A6 crossroad.

Nunthorpe Station keeps things simple. While there's no ticket office, travelers can access ticket machines to collect their online purchases. Sadly, there are no smartcard validators, but you'll find an induction loop available, along with a help point for additional support. The absence of toilets and waiting rooms signifies the station's minimalist setup, yet it remains functional for daily commuters.
For those with mobility concerns, the station provides partial step-free access. Ramps and level paths allow for smooth transitions to and from the platforms, ensuring wheelchair users aren't left stranded. Car parking is open round the clock, with six spaces available at no charge, although none are specifically designated for accessible parking.
A journey from Nunthorpe Station extends beyond just rail tracks. The local bus service can be reached conveniently, connecting to other locales through Busline 0871 200 2233. For road travelers, taxis can be conveniently booked through a dedicated service on Northern Railway's website. Should you find yourself needing to replace rail services, distinct stops on Guisborough Road serve this purpose.
